Dundee ( IPA : [ d ™n di ] ) is a city in Yamhill County, Oregon, United States. The population was 2,598 at the 2000 census.

Dundee is located at 45 °16 36 N, 123 °0 42 W (45.276612, -123.011705) GR1.

According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total area of 3.6 km (1.4 mi ). 3.5 km (1.4 mi ) of it is land and 0.1 km (0.04 mi ) of it (1.45%) is water. It is two miles southwest of the city of Newberg.

As of the census GR2 of 2000, there were 2,598 people, 921 households, and 715 families residing in the city. The population density was 737.6/km (1,915.5/mi ). There were 952 housing units at an average density of 270.3/km (701.9/mi ). The racial makeup of the city was 92.73% White, 0.85% Native American, 1.00% Asian, 3.31% from other races, and 2.12% from two or more races. Hispanic or Latino of any race were 7.54% of the population.

There were 921 households out of which 41.2% had children under the age of 18 living with them, 65.8% were married couples living together, 8.8% had a female householder with no husband present, and 22.3% were non-families. 17.8% of all households were made up of individuals and 7.2% had someone living alone who was 65 years of age or older. The average household size was 2.82 and the average family size was 3.23.
